Handover — Guest Wi-Fi Desk

Hey Tomas — quick notes on the guest Wi-Fi desk at reception while I'm away. Visitors sign in on the tablet, pick "Day Guest," and it texts them a voucher. If the tablet freezes (it will, usually around lunch), restart it from the side button and give it two minutes. Spare vouchers are in the top drawer. To unlock the drawer and the admin screen, use the code below.

door code, tajof-kageg: bdg-QVDCE-3

**Vendor note: Sproutline watering scheduler**

Heads-up for on-call: the Sproutline scheduler we license from Greenharrow Labs pushes its cron-style plans at 02:00 local. If beds in the Tillford greenhouse skip a cycle, it's almost always a stale plan cache — bounce the sync worker before paging anyone. Greenharrow's support window is weekdays only, so queue non-urgent issues. For anything urgent, email their vendor liaison directly.

pager mailbox: holius@nelvrogrid.internal

## Configuration

Hey release folks — the Huemark contrast audit runs as part of every staging build now. It checks all themed components in Lanternbox against our internal WCAG-ish ruleset and fails the pipeline if any pair dips below threshold. Most settings live in `audit.toml` and you shouldn't need to touch them. The only thing you must set yourself is the reporting token the auditor uses to upload results, on the following line.

vault entry, fadup-tagag: RELAY_SECRET8=2fd92179